We are looking for a Frontend Developer with fullstack capabilities to join a collaborative team within a global law firm. You will be the team's frontend specialist, working alongside Developers, a UX Designer, PowerApps Developers, and a backend .NET Developer.
What you'll be doing:
- Leading on front end development and helping to set the approach for front end architecture
- Building and maintaining modern web applications with the UX designer and wider development team
- Working across the full software development lifecycle in an Agile environment
- Collaborating with product and technical teams to shape and refine requirements
- Contributing to testing, documentation and ongoing improvements across the team
What we're looking for:
- Expert in modern front-end tech - Vue (mandatory), React/Angular (nice to have)
- C#/.Net - this will be a small part of the role but necessary
- Experience working with component based development and design systems
- Strong understanding of REST APIs, unit testing and Git
- Experience with SQL, EF Core or Dapper
- Experience working with UX and design tools such as Figma or Adobe XD
- Experience with end to end or integration testing, ideally using Cypress or Playwright
